Intellij IDEA+Maven+Scala第一个程序

简介: Intellij IDEA+Maven+Scala第一个程序

在Intellij IDEA上运行第一个Scala程序

      本人按着网上搜的教程,尝试了一下用Eclipse安装Scala的程序,感觉异常的费劲,于是就去了Scala上看了一下,结果不出意外。Scala和Intellij  IDEA的关系果然不是一般的亲密啊,点击 入门,映入眼帘的就是利用Intellij IDEA来进行搭建环境~~来吧,让我们走一遭。

一、Scala安装

1.1  下载地址

https://www.scala-lang.org/download/2.10.4.html

再次强调版本:Spark1.6.2 -Scala2.10      Spark2.0.0-Scala2.11

1.2 配置环境变量

SCALA_HOME E:\Scala\scala-2.10.4(个人scala的安装目录)
PATH :%SCALA_HOME%\bin

配置完成后 windows+R 打开cmd命令。

输入scala

C:\Users\Administrator>scala
Welcome to Scala version 2.10.4 (Java HotSpot(TM) 64-Bit Server VM, Java 1.8.0_1
51).
Type in expressions to have them evaluated.
Type :help for more information.
 
scala>

二、IDEA安装及破解

查看文章   IntelliJ IDEA(最新)安装-破解详解--亲测可用

三、建立第一个scala程序

3.1 新建一个JAVA项目

3.2 安装Plugin 插件

直接搜索Scala插件,插件中有scala 和sbt(sbt为打包工具)

(1)File-->Setting-->Plugin

(2)下面图,点击右侧的 Install 按钮

(3)重新查找发现已经可以找到。

重启 IDEA 。。。。

3.3 新建一个Scalan项目

(1)新建一个Maven项目

最后一步,Finished。

(2)添加scala文件夹,文件夹名为scala,但是scala文件夹的颜色与Java颜色不相同

(3)设置一下scala文件夹属性,发现文件夹颜色已经一致。

File-->Project Structure-->Module

(4)引用scala。

选择第一个 system 直接点击OK、后面两个界面连续点击OK、OK。

(5)上面操作完成后,就可以在scala上新建一个scala Class文件。

(6)代码运行 (快捷键 Ctrl+shift+F10)

package com.mcb
 
class Test001 {
 
}
object Test001{
  def main(args: Array[String]): Unit = {
    val str = "abc"
    println(str)
  }
}

目录
相关文章
|
2天前
|
Java 应用服务中间件 Apache
Maven程序 tomcat插件安装与web工程启动
Maven程序 tomcat插件安装与web工程启动
8 0
|
3天前
|
缓存 Java Maven
IDEA如何把MAVEN项目打包成jar包并且用命令行启动
IDEA如何把MAVEN项目打包成jar包并且用命令行启动
10 0
|
6天前
|
分布式计算 资源调度 Java
Scala+Spark+Hadoop+IDEA实现WordCount单词计数,上传并执行任务(简单实例-下)
Scala+Spark+Hadoop+IDEA实现WordCount单词计数,上传并执行任务(简单实例-下)
14 0
|
6天前
|
分布式计算 Hadoop Scala
Scala +Spark+Hadoop+Zookeeper+IDEA实现WordCount单词计数(简单实例-上)
Scala +Spark+Hadoop+Zookeeper+IDEA实现WordCount单词计数(简单实例-上)
9 0
|
SQL 消息中间件 分布式计算
如何查看spark与hadoop、kafka、Scala、flume、hive等兼容版本【适用于任何版本】
如何查看spark与hadoop、kafka、Scala、flume、hive等兼容版本【适用于任何版本】
784 0
如何查看spark与hadoop、kafka、Scala、flume、hive等兼容版本【适用于任何版本】
|
1月前
|
SQL 存储 分布式计算
在scala中使用spark
在scala中使用spark
27 0
|
1月前
|
分布式计算 Java Scala
spark 与 scala 的对应版本查看、在idea中maven版本不要选择17,弄了好久,换成11就可以啦
spark 与 scala 的对应版本查看、.在idea中maven版本不要选择17,弄了好久,换成11就可以啦
157 2
|
1月前
|
分布式计算 Java Scala
Spark编程语言选择:Scala、Java和Python
Spark编程语言选择:Scala、Java和Python
Spark编程语言选择:Scala、Java和Python
|
1月前
|
分布式计算 数据处理 Scala
Spark 集群和 Scala 编程语言的关系
Spark 集群和 Scala 编程语言的关系

推荐镜像

更多